CITY OF VERONA
PUBLIC SAFETY AND WELFARE COMMITTEE
SEPTEMBER 8, 2014
VERONA CITY HALL
MINUTES
1. Call to Order: The meeting was called to order by Chairperson Yurs at 6:03
p.m.
2. Roll Call: Members Present: Heather Reekie, Evan Touchett and Dale Yurs.
Others Present: Bernie Coughlin, Police Chief; Bill Burns, City Administrator;
Adam Sayre, Director of Planning & Zoning; Liz Doyle, Alderperson District 1;
and Kami Scofield, City Clerk.
3. Approval of Minutes. Motion by Reekie, seconded by Touchett to approve
the minutes from the August 25, 2014 meeting. Motion carried 3/0.
4. Discussion and possible action regarding an application for a Special Event
Permit for the Homecoming Parade to be held on Friday, September 26, 2014
from Rita Mortenson of the Verona Area High School. Chief Coughlin
provided information on the event stating that as many as three police officers
will assist with the event and traffic control. The Police School Liaison Officer
assists with coordinating the event. Motion by Touchett, seconded by Reekie
to recommend that the Common Council approve the Special Event. Motion
carried 3/0.
5. Discussion and possible action regarding the bicycle and pedestrian crossing
on the 300 block of South Main Street. Ald. Yurs explained that this was
discussed at a recent Committee of the Whole meeting but wanted to bring it
to this committee to discuss if improvements could occur sooner than
originally discussed, which was with the street improvements in 2015. Chief
Coughlin provided information on the costs of these improvements and how
the costs relate to the timing of improvements. The committee agreed that it
would be best to wait to make improvements to the crossing when the
streetscape improvements are done in early 2015. No action was taken on the
item.
6. Discussion and possible action regarding private streets. Chief Coughlin
explained that staff had further discussions regarding private streets. The
committee discussed making adjustments to the City’s current ordinance to
address private streets and directed staff to proceed with updating the
ordinance.
7. Adjournment. Motion by Yurs, seconded by Reekie to adjourn the meeting at
6:34 p.m. Motion carried 3/0.
